Damon Allred is the Arizona State reporter for Arizona Sports and is a web editor for arizonasports.com and KTAR.com. Born and raised in the Valley, Damon has lived in the metro Phoenix area for most of his life. He began covering ASU in fall 2024 and also co-hosts the State of the Sun Devils Podcast. When he’s not doing something involving sports, it’s likely you’ll find Damon at a movie theater or a trail up north.
